An unusual glucoalkaloid has been crystallized from the title cactus plant. Acid employed in the usual alkaloid extraction schemes decomposed the new nonphenolic alkaloid (pterocereine) into a new phenolic alkaloid (deglucopterocereine) and glucose. β-Glucosidase also hydrolyzed the glucoalkaloid. Spectral analysis of the structures indicated that pterocereine is (―)-l-hydroxymethyl-2-methyl-5-β-0-glycosyl-6, 7-dimethoxy-l, 2, 3, 4-tetrahydroisoquinoline. Further structural conformation was accomplished by carbon-13-hydrogen long-range coupling analysis. Neither compound exhibited significant cytotoxicity in the 9 KB system. © 1979, American Chemical Society. All rights reserved.
